Byrd Jazz, recorded live in Detroit on August 23, 1955, captures the first recording as featured artist for trumpeter Donald Byrd. This Transition LP is a perfect example of the dynamism of the mid-1950s Detroit jazz scene, as it showcases young local talents such as tenor saxophonist Yusef Lateef, pianist Barry Harris and Bernard McKinney on euphonium. With its "mondrianesque" cover, Byrd Jazz (TRLP 5) has been a longtime collector's favorite and is now available in deluxe edition: 180-gram pressing, tip-on cover, and a 12-page booklet including the original notes by producer Tom Wilson, and an essay written by Brian Priestley.
